Aufgaben
- In dieser Schlüsselposition verantworten Sie nicht nur die Neuentwicklung, sondern auch die Wartung und Optimierung der gesamten Codebasis und der systemkritischen Prozesse
- Code-Optimierung und Refactoring (SCHWERPUNKT): Analyse, Zusammenfassung und Vereinheitlichung des bestehenden Apex Codes (Code Refactoring) zur Verbesserung von Performance, Wartbarkeit und Einhaltung von Best Practices
- Systembetrieb (SCHWERPUNKT): Implementierung eines einheitlichen Loggings und von Monitoring-Strategien für alle Apex Codes und kritischen Prozesse
- Prozesssteuerung (SCHWERPUNKT): Entwicklung und Verwaltung der Batchsteuerung für zeitgesteuerte und asynchrone Apex-Prozesse zur effizienten Massendatenverarbeitung
- Schnittstellen-Integration (SCHWERPUNKT): Entwicklung von Apex-Lösungen, um externe Dienste über REST-APIs zu konsumieren (Outbound-Integration) und die nahtlose Anbindung von Drittsystemen zu gewährleisten
- Datenqualität & Governance: Konfiguration und Optimierung der Salesforce Matching Rules Engine zur aktiven Sicherung der Datenqualität und zur Duplikaterkennung
- Deployment-Optimierung: Analyse, Verbesserung und Standardisierung des Deployment-Prozesses und der Release-Management-Strategie (z.B. Nutzung von Migration Tools, CI/CD-Pipelines oder DevOps-Lösungen)
- Entwicklung & Customizing: Konzeption, Entwicklung und Anpassung von Salesforce-Applikationen mit Fokus auf Apex, Visualforce und Lightning Components (LWC)
- Zusammenarbeit: Enge Abstimmung mit internen Stakeholdern zur Aufnahme, Analyse und technischen Umsetzung von Anforderungen
Profil
- Qualifikation: Abgeschlossenes Studium im Bereich Informatik, Wirtschaftsinformatik oder eine vergleichbare technische Ausbildung mit relevanter Berufserfahrung
- Apex-Expertise: Tiefe Erfahrung in der Salesforce-Entwicklung mit Apex und der Erstellung von Benutzeroberflächen (Visualforce, LWC)
- Code-Management: Fundierte Kenntnisse in Code-Refactoring, der Implementierung von Logging-Frameworks und der Steuerung von Batch Apex
- Integrations-Know-how: Nachweisliche Erfahrung in der Entwicklung von Apex-Code zur Konsumierung externer REST-Services (Outbound-Integration)
- Datenmanagement: Kenntnisse in der Konfiguration und im Umgang mit Salesforce Matching Rules und Duplicate Management
- Zertifizierungen: Wünschenswert sind aktuelle Salesforce-Zertifizierungen (z.B. Platform Developer I/II)
- Sprachkenntnisse: Verhandlungssichere Deutsch- und Englischkenntnisse in Wort und Schrift
Benefits
- Attraktive Vergütung
- 30 Tage Urlaub pro Jahr
- Flexibilität durch hybrides Arbeitsmodell
- Flexible Arbeitszeiten
- Ein sehr renommiertes Unternehmen in der Premium-Automobilbranche